This is an A hike of 4 miles and total elevation gain of 450 feet. The trail, near Jamestown, follows the South Saint Vrain Creek downstream. “Delight in peaceful hiking in the midst of quaking aspens, lodgepole pines, and Douglas firs, while tranquil sounds of whooshing water accompany you” (CMC Pack Guide to The Best Front Range Wildflower Hikes). The trail ends at National Forest System Road 252, a rough four-wheel drive road. This road climbs 0.5 miles northwest to a four-way intersection from which it is a steep half-mile to the left up to Miller Rock. Miller Rock is a scenic high-point that offers 360-degree views.
